The ratio of its width to its length is; 5 :9.
The ratio of its length to its perimeter is; 9: 28.
1). From the task content, the land measures 4.5 km long and 2.5 km wide. Hence, the ratios is; 2.5: 4.5.
Therefore, we have; 5: 9 by expression as whole number ratios.
2) Since the perimeter of the rectangle is; 2(2.5+4.5) = 14.
The ratio of length to perimeter expressed simply is therefore; 9: 28.
